FCB Probe Card

The FCB Probe Card is among the most mature technologies of buckling beam probe card. It's aimed to attain the semiconductor ship manufacture time-to-industry (TTM) and cost of test (COT) demand. FCB is usually a proven Alternative for several different semiconductor generation assessments from early engineering pilot-runs to high quantity production (HVM). FCB is ready for gadget requiring superior sign integrity probing (SI) and/or electrical power integrity probing (PI). Applications involve slicing-edge SiPs/SoCs, WLP, graphic processors, micro processor, industrial microcontrollers, and a lot more. Osprey probe card

The Osprey probe card is MPI’s Answer to need for at any time finer pitch. It is made for scaled-down Al pad, and is perfect for very small pitch software with peripheral and complete array pattern. With exact alignment and greater planarity Command, Osprey can attain increased productiveness by multi-DUT structure.  The forming wire (FW) type needle created with MPI’s very own micro fabrication approach not simply provides superior-quality overall performance but additionally makes it possible for uncomplicated needle substitution and shortens protecting cycle time.



Kestrel Probe Card

The Kestrel Probe Card is provided with MEMS wire (MW) needle which happens to be suitable for check here the demand from customers of small drive probing. In addition it comes along with a chance to fulfill large C.C.C. and large pin counts application. The MEMS procedure guarantees extremely consistent needle characteristics, as well as Distinctive framework layout enables specific alignment and planarity Command.
